Biden Extends US/Can/Mex COVID Border Restrictions til April 21

On March 18, 2021, the Biden administration prolonged ongoing vacation limits along the United States-Canada and United States-Mexico land ports of entry by April 21, 2021. The limits, which have been earlier established to expire on March 21, 2021, prohibit all “non-essential” journey from getting into the United States to avert the distribute of COVID-19. These constraints have been in result considering that March 21, 2020.

As outlined in the most up-to-date update posted in the Federal Register, the discover of restrictions “does not use to air, freight rail, or sea travel” involving the United States and Canada and/or Mexico. [Emphasis added.] However, the border limits are nonetheless in drive for “passenger rail, passenger ferry travel, and satisfaction boat travel” among the United States and Canada and/or Mexico. Most importantly, vacation for “work” is deemed “essential” for the purposes of the limits.

“Essential” and “Non-Essential” Journey Outlined

U.S. Customs and Border Security (CBP) defines “essential travel” as the subsequent:

  • “U.S. citizens and lawful long term inhabitants returning to the United States

  • Persons touring for medical applications (g., to acquire professional medical cure in the United States)

  • People today touring to attend instructional establishments

  • Individuals traveling to work in the United States (g., men and women operating in the farming or agriculture industry who ought to vacation amongst the United States and Canada [or Mexico] in furtherance of such work)

  • Individuals touring for emergency reaction and general public wellness applications (g., govt officers or crisis responders moving into the United States to assist federal, condition, community, tribal, or territorial authorities initiatives to reply to COVID-19 or other emergencies)

  • Individuals engaged in lawful cross-border trade (g., truck drivers supporting the motion of cargo involving the United States and Canada [or Mexico])

  • People engaged in formal federal government vacation or diplomatic travel

  • Members of the U.S. Armed Forces, and the spouses and youngsters of users of the U.S. Armed Forces, returning to the United States and

  • Folks engaged in navy-associated travel or operations.”

Conversely, CBP defines “non-essential” vacation as travel for “tourism applications (e.g., sightseeing, recreation, gambling, or attending cultural activities).” In its push launch, CBP also defines “non-essential” travel to include viewing loved ones and friends, moving into the United States to acquire goods effortlessly found in Canada or Mexico (e.g., groceries and gas), and picking up or dropping off mail.

Affect on Companies

Tourists searching for to enter the United States for work uses, and who hold valid nonimmigrant get the job done visas (e.g., L-1s, H-1Bs, and so on.), are suitable for admission, although further screening is probable. Individuals who are traveling for non-operate-linked functions, which includes dependent loved ones members of individuals persons presently in the United States, might experience increased screening or achievable denial of admission. To reiterate, these vacation limitations do not have an affect on air vacation into the United States.

The travel restrictions have been in effect for more than a single calendar year at this issue, and whilst introducing selected degrees of tension for numerous travelers, vacation into the United States from Canada and Mexico has remained reasonably regular in the course of the pandemic. Nevertheless, vacationers scheduling to enter the United States by way of a land crossing port of entry might want to put together for more screening actions and issues related to the mother nature and goal of their journey in the United States. To date, no certain COVID-19 tests need has been executed for travelers moving into the United States by using land crossing, passenger ferry, or passenger rail.

According to an buy from the U.S. Centers for Disease Regulate and Avoidance, all intercontinental air travellers 2 years of age and older moving into the United States, such as U.S. citizens, are demanded to have a adverse COVID-19 take a look at result or proof of restoration from the virus inside of the very last 90 days. The exam results will have to be from a COVID-19 test taken inside of three calendar times of the date of departure.
